Why Proper Window Hinge Functionality Matters
Properly functioning window hinges ensure that windows open and close efficiently while providing the needed security and insulation. When hinges are harmed, the following issues might occur:
- Increased energy costs: Damaged hinges can cause windows to end up being misaligned, resulting in drafts and reduced insulation.
- Security dangers: Non-functional windows can pose a security hazard, as they might be easier to get into.
- Aesthetic damage: Misaligned or broken windows interfere with the general appearance of a structure and can impact its marketability.
- Potential safety threats: Loose or broken hinges can cause windows to fall all of a sudden, presenting a substantial risk to anybody close by.
Common Types of Window Hinges
Before diving into repair procedures, it's vital to understand the types of window hinges frequently utilized in industrial settings.
| Type of Hinge | Description | Applications |
|---|---|---|
| Butt Hinges | Two plates with a pin in the middle. | Many industrial windows |
| Piano Hinges | A continuous hinge that runs the whole length. | Big windows or doors |
| Concealed Hinges | Hidden from view when the window is closed. | Modern visual windows |
| Sliding Hinges | Hinges that assist in sliding windows. | Sliding glass doors or windows |
Signs Your Commercial Window Hinges Need Repair
Having the ability to determine problems with window hinges early can conserve time and resources in the long run. Here are numerous indications that indicate your window hinges may require repair:
- Difficulty Opening/Closing: The window feels heavy or will not open smoothly.
- Noticeable Rust or Corrosion: Damaged hinges often show indications of rust.
- Misalignment: The window does not sit correctly in the frame.
- Noticeable Wear: Cracks, bends, or other kinds of physical damage to the hinge itself.
- Uncommon Noises: Creaking or grinding noises when operating the window.
Actions for Repairing Window Hinges
If you determine any of the above problems, it's essential to resolve them without delay. Here's a detailed guide on how to repair commercial window hinges:
1. Collect Necessary Tools and Materials
Before beginning the repair process, make sure you have actually all the needed tools and materials useful:
| Tools | Materials |
|---|---|
| Screwdriver | Replacement hinges |
| Hammer | Lubricating oil |
| Cleaning up brush | Rust eliminator (if required) |
| Safety goggles | New screws (if required) |
2. Examine the Hinges
Begin by analyzing the hinges thoroughly. Try to find any indications of wear, rust, or damage. If the hinges are significantly rusted, you might need to change them completely.
3. Get rid of the Window
If required, unscrew the window frame to take it out. Be mindful and make sure the window is firmly supported while getting rid of.
4. Tidy the Hinges
Utilize a cleaning brush to eliminate any dirt and debris. For rust, a rust eliminator can be reliable. When tidy, use lubricating oil to boost functionality.
5. Repair or Replace
- If hinges are merely misaligned, adjust them till they operate smoothly.
- If the hinges are bent or damaged, replace them with new ones. Guarantee you choose hinges that are suitable with your window type.
6. Reinstall the Window
After repairing or changing the hinges, reinstall the window in the frame. Make certain it aligns effectively and opens and closes smoothly.
7. Final Inspection
Conduct a last assessment to make sure that everything is working correctly. Search for any staying concerns that might disrupt the window's operation.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: How frequently should industrial window hinges be examined?
Response: It is advisable to check commercial window hinges bi-annually or quarterly, specifically in high-use environments.
Q2: Can I repair the hinges myself?
Response: Yes, if you have the right tools and abilities, you can carry out hinge repair work. Nevertheless, for comprehensive damage, working with an expert is suggested.
Q3: What type of hinge is best for industrial windows?
Answer: Butt hinges and concealed hinges are frequently chosen in industrial settings for their sturdiness and aesthetic appeal.
Q4: What is the average expense of hinge repair?
Response: Costs can differ widely based upon the degree of the damage, the kind of hinges, and labor expenses. Normally, hinge repair varies from ₤ 50 to ₤ 200 per window.
Q5: What are some preventative steps to preserve window hinges?
Response: Regular examinations, lubrication, and prompt repair work can help keep window hinges and prolong their lifespan.
